How Session IDs Works
Session IDs is part of proving who a user is and what they are allowed to do. Authentication verifies identity, while authorization decides access — and session ids plays a specific role in that flow.
Session auth stores a server-side session and sends the user a secure, httpOnly cookie.
Never store or log plain-text passwords or secrets.
Prefer short-lived tokens with refresh over long-lived ones.
Always send credentials over HTTPS.
Fail closed: deny access when anything is uncertain.
Security Guidance for Session IDs
Security is the whole point of session ids. Small mistakes — weak hashing, tokens in localStorage, missing rate limits — are exactly what attackers look for, so follow proven defaults.
Risk
Mitigation
Credential theft
Strong hashing, MFA, HTTPS only
Token leakage
httpOnly cookies, short TTLs
Brute force
Rate limiting and lockouts
Privilege abuse
Least-privilege authorization checks
